About Me
Marcel Baaijens (1956) is an archetypal architect, artist, teacher and pioneer, building, creating, inspiring and inventing wherever he happens to be. He has studied International Folkdance (LCA cert.), Architecture (MSc.), Art Education (M.A.A.E.) Massage and Alternative Healing. He has created a ground breaking Sit Dancing programme for frail elderly people (New Zealand, Australia), founded innovative Art Programmes for people with intellectual disabilities (U.S.A, New Zealand) paints, draws, makes jewelry, stained glass windows, renovate houses and is in the process of designing and building a small eco house in Wellington, New Zealand. He won an award for his first documentary (1999) and is now working on his first feature length autobiographical documentary. He was born and raised in the Netherlands, migrated to New Zealand, but lived also in the U.S.A. Europe, Asia and Australia.
